Testing


We all have aches and pains from time to time. But when aches, swelling and limited range of motion begin to disrupt daily life, it may be time to get help. Talk to your doctor about seeing an orthopaedic specialist who can check for:

  • Alignment issues.
  • Growths or cysts around the joints.
  • Muscle issues.
  • Swollen joints.

An orthopaedic specialist will also check your range of motion and flexibility. If there are problems, you may need diagnostic testing. These tests can include:

  • Arthroscopy: This surgical procedure is used to see inside a joint using small instruments and a tiny camera inserted through a small incision (cut).
  • Blood tests: A variety of blood tests may be used to diagnose rheumatoid arthritis, cancer and other conditions.
  • Bone scans: Your doctor may recommend a bone scan to measure your bone tissue.
  • Computed tomography scans (CT or CAT scan): These scans can create detailed images of your body.
  • Gait analysis: Your doctor may use a gait analysis to pinpoint issues with your structure, limbs and joint rotation.
  • Magnetic resonance imaging (MRI): MRI technology uses powerful magnets and radio waves to create pictures of what’s happening inside your body.
  • Reflex response: A test used to see how fast your joints and brain respond.
  • X-ray: X-rays help us find injuries, like fractures and cancer tumors.

Common Injuries

Whether you’re an athlete, weekend warrior or older adult, your body is a complex system of moving parts that keep you in constant motion. Because of all that movement, your joints and muscles are prone to injury. Here are some common orthopaedic injuries. 

Sprains, Ligament Tears or Injuries

Sudden stops, twists or bends may cause a tear or strain to ligaments.

Carpal and Tarsal Tunnel Syndrome

Pain, weakness or numbness in your hand (carpal) or foot (tarsal) caused by a pinched nerve.

Dislocation

Bones are moved out of their normal positions in a joint.

Fractures

Small breaks or cracks in the bone caused by force or low bone density.

Herniated (Slipped) Discs

Painful shifts, swelling or tears in the discs that cushion and separate the bones in your back.

Osteoarthritis

Damage to joint cushioning and bones through overuse as you get older.
